To answer the question, we need to follow the order of operations (PEMDAS): Parentheses, Exponents, Multiplication and Division (from left to right), and Addition and Subtraction (from left to right). In this case, we're dealing with division and multiplication. Half of 52 is 26 (52 ÷ 2 = 26). Now, let's divide 26 by 2.
So, half of 52 divided by 2 equals 13.
